What Made The Moon Whisper
This is the night for gazing at where the full moon is about to rise beyond
Spittal Tongues
and, because the 3.30 at Haydock was just as it should be, the pints are all
on Joe Coral;
the night for students, although well pissed, with loud accents and Casio
watches, to be polite,
for singing old Supreme songs in the gents while agreeing the barmaid looks
like Debbie Harry,
and this is when Chris will tell the stories again of how he appeared in a
film with Ali McGraw,
then how they shared vegi-burgers and diet-coke for lunch and talked of The
Good Soldier Svejk
while 6th Formers from the coast, with Lurex tights, large earrings and 10
Bensons, turn away,
shimmy handbags between their shoes and gaze at the tall guys in dark suits
stood near them.
This is the night for wailing along to Howlin Wolf, another last 80/-,
feeling good and tall,
for dancing with nurses half-way across Percy St., for giggling eating
pizzas, for hopscotch,
for whistling at policewomen, for acknowledging that Arsenal have a good
team, for lying,
then strolling home light-footed, where you’ll smile while I tell of most
things that were funny,
and later, after watching Bilko while eating toast, and laughing so much
there’s no need for sex,
the air is still warm when the huge moon hides its face at 3 o’clock and I
stagger to the bowl
then it reappears politely when I get up off my knees and whispers when I
sway back to bed,
*It’s all right, I understand, it’s OK.* And as I pull up the duvet I
believe in that kindness and sleep.
Bob Cooper
